Inheritance

Despair follows in the faltering footsteps of justice. Weary, justice is, As the demanding eons pursue her - Weighing heavily and perpetually upon her scales - tipped Reaching the degradation of Hell set upon her, by Man. The death of justice bears down upon the child. Blind the child is, as the Book of Life, yellow with age crumbles to dust back to the Earth as a dirge of sound echoes through a cavern of time lost ideals set upon child by Man Life enters life - tiny fingers reach out to grasp the breast of nurtured warmth and love pours forth from the Milk of Life. The hand grows - strong arms hold the weapon of war against his brother the crack of death - swiftly bounds the hunter seeds of hate set upon the Earth by Man
